SF: UDA responsible for attack on SDLP member

The UDA is being blamed for an overnight attack on the home of an SDLP assembly member and his mother in Larne, Co Antrim.

Danny O'Connor and his 85-year-old mother were both treated for shock after the overnight attack in which tar was poured over her car.

Mr O'Connor fired several shots from his shotgun to disperse the attackers.

Sinn Féin said people in Larne believe the UDA was responsible.

The organisation reaffirmed its ceasefire yesterday but there has been widespread scepticism over whether it will make any difference.
